Output 88fa671933484b1a016833dc405ade54352fecea7ebdcfaf1e7cb2a6e989977e:4

value
373620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64717fcec9b26afbef57aa6a9f52abe2a704af49 OP_EQUAL
address
3Ar7TnwUuD46whJPNv7Y4iYsRYT1kwmGX5
transaction
88fa671933484b1a016833dc405ade54352fecea7ebdcfaf1e7cb2a6e989977e
confirmations
145463
spent
true